Seneca police locate wanted man in Pennsylvania lockup
A 22-year old man whom the Seneca police had sought in their investigation of a business burglary a year ago has been located in a Pennsylvania jail. The police department’s suspect in crimes committed October 1, 2015 at Riley Motors on E-N 1st Street was returned yesterday and placed in the Oconee jail. Chief John Covington says his department’s warrant officer flew on a Pickens County airplane to Pennsylvania and returned with John Michael Watkins Jr. Watkins faces multiple charges, including grand larceny in the theft of a 2004 Cadillac from the car lot. Covington expressed his appreciation for assistance to the prisoner transportation unit of the Pickens County Sheriff’s Office.
